Job Description

We have an opening for a senior scientist to lead antibody medical countermeasure development, joining ongoing innovative projects developing biologics against infectious diseases.  You will be responsible for overseeing the development of antibody drug products from initial concept through to initial testing and handoff to partners for drug trails. You will lead activities conducted by cross-functional, interdisciplinary teams, including exploring technical feasibility, developing strategy, performing laboratory validation, and anticipating follow on regulatory requirements toward IND filing. Preferred candidates will have extensive experience with infectious disease research as well as experience managing translational research processes aimed at preparing biologics for pre-clinical trials. This position is in the Biosciences and Biotechnology Division.

You will

  • Lead the development of antibody drug products. This includes coordinating and leading subject matter experts to assess technical feasibility and strategic benefits of potential new antibody products, working with team leads responsible for computational antibody design as well as leads responsible for antibody production and characterization.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ional, interdisciplinary, teams, including R&D efforts on new assay development and new laboratory technologies.
  • Collaborate with external partners that provide reagents, assays, and/or protein production capabilities.
  • Develop product development strategies, including working with project managers to define and track highly complex multi-year project plans, timelines, and budgets.
  • Prepare scientific reports summarizing results from highly complex research activities performed onsite and with partner organizations.
  • Work with antibody production team to oversee recombinant mammalian and bacterial protein expression and purification.
  • Interface with computational teams performing computational design.
  • Lead multi-location research teams
  • Anticipate project shortcomings in advance and direct resources to develop effective solutions to improve efficiency in key areas relevant antibody design and discovery.
  • Share research results in peer-reviewed journals
  • Develop and maintain relationships with external partners and collaborators.
  • Stay up-to-date with industry trends and advancements in antibody technology.
  • Initiate and/or lead collaborative projects requiring involvement of a broader scientific community.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Qualifications

  • Must be eligible to access the Laboratory in compliance with Section 3112 of the National Defense Authorization Act (NDAA).  See Additional Information section below for details.
  • Ph.D. in Molecular Biology, Cell Biology, or related field the equivalent combination of education and related experience.
  • Highly advanced experience in antibody product development for infectious disease countermeasures, including experience in antibody generation and development, assay design, and antibody purification
  • Substantial knowledge of cell biology, molecular biology, and biotechnology
  • Expert with laboratory management, including molecular biology and cell biology
  • Substantial experience with recombinant mammalian and bacterial protein expression and purification
  • Expert leadership, communication, and project management skills.
  • Significant experience developing and managing workflows for high throughput antibody production and screening platforms.
  • Expert written, verbal communication and interpersonal skills necessary to deliver presentations, prepare written reports and to interact with a diverse set of scientists, engineers, and other technical and administrative staff.

Qualifications We Desire

  • Significant experience with regulatory submissions and compliance
  • Proven track record of leading cross-functional teams and developing successful product development strategies
  • Expertise in library display technologies for high throughput screening, e.g., mammalian cell-based expression/display, yeast display, and/or other platforms.
  • Extensive experience with additional protein purification and characterization techniques.

National Defense Authorization Act (NDAA)

The 2025 National Defense Authorization Act (NDAA), Section 3112, generally prohibits citizens of China, Russia, Iran and North Korea without dual US citizenship or legal permanent residence from accessing specific non-public areas of national security or nuclear weapons facilities.  The restrictions of NDAA Section 3112 apply to this position.  To be qualified for this position, Candidates must be eligible to access the Laboratory in compliance with Section 3112.

Wireless and Medical Devices

Per the Department of Energy (DOE), Lawrence Livermore National Laboratory must meet certain restrictions with the use and/or possession of mobile devices in Limited Areas. Depending on your job duties, you may be required to work in a Limited Area where you are not permitted to have a personal and/or laboratory mobile device in your possession.  This includes, but not limited to cell phones, tablets, fitness devices, wireless headphones, and other Bluetooth/wireless enabled devices.  

If you use a medical device, which pairs with a mobile device, you must still follow the rules concerning the mobile device in individual sections within Limited Areas.  Sensitive Compartmented Information Facilities require separate approval. Hearing aids without wireless capabilities or wireless that has been disabled are allowed in Limited Areas, Secure Space and Transit/Buffer Space within buildings.
